Punjab Police Foil Major Smuggling Plot: Bhagwanpuria Associate Nabbed
Amritsar police have made a significant arrest, thwarting a potential escalation of gang violence in the state. Nav Pandori, a close associate of jailed gangster Jaggu Bhagwanpuria, was apprehended on Monday, August 4, 2025.
Pandori was allegedly set to receive a consignment of weapons smuggled from across the Pakistan border. This included a sophisticated AK 308 rifle, according to police sources.
A pistol was recovered during the arrest. Investigations are underway to determine the full extent of the smuggling operation and its potential impact on Punjab’s security.
